Pricing and availability on millions of electronic components from digikey electronics. High quality fantastic for avr stc51 stc89c52rc at89s52. As a matter of fact, im trying to do the exact same thing. Do capacitors have positive and negative terminals. This in system programmer is rs232 serial port based but can indirectly be used with usb using usb to rs232 converter. Usbasp usbisp avr programmer adapter 10 pin cable usb atmega8 atmega128 arduino. Prgrammer software a free programmer software can be downloaded at the end of this page the code memory array can be programmed using the serial isp interface while features it is used to program microcontrollers at89s52, at89s51, at89s8252 and at89s8253. Setelah lama tidak menggunakan karena beralih dari win ke ubuntu saya mencoba lagi aplikasi thesage english dictionary and thesaurus. Setting up the xploreflash programmer using xplore flash the first startup window select the programmer as usbasp select the micrcontroller eg at89s52 browse the hex file programmer erases, flashes. Device itself is interfaced with computer using com ports of device and the connecting computer. Sep 27, 20 hii am working on a microcontroller based project and i have done the programming in c. Usb isp usbasp programmer avr atmel atmega8 download pin idc cable 3. Details about usbasp usb isp programmer for atmel avr. Firefox developer tools is a set of web developer tools built into firefox.
Posted on 19032020 by all arduino posted in arduino. Recently, a have a chance to get a at89s52 chip, but i do not have a suitable programmer for it. So now, let us start with the most important tool the programmer. In case your are using windows7vistaxp, skip the first 7 steps and directly jump to step8. The software decodes the hex file entered from the command line and send it to controllers flash memory using pcs parallel port. For demonstration we will use atmega16 microcontroller and atmel studio. Uno r3 development board microcontroller for arduino. Student projects are larger projects, such as might be suitable for a university student for credit. The atmel at89s52 is an 8051 based full static cmos controller with threelevel program memory lock, 32 io lines, 3 timerscounters, 8 interrupts sources, watchdog timer, 2 dptrs, 8k flash memory, 256 bytes onchip ram. The circuit below shows the circuit for interfacing an led.
Free willar software download sp200s download software at updatestar. Pada sistem robot yang kami buat, keempat perangkat tersebut adalah perangkat pengindera berupa sensorsensor, perangkat pengendali berupa mikrokontroler tipe atmel seri at89s52, perangkat output berupa motor dc sebagai penggerak robot menggunakan relay, dan perangkat pemograman berupa perangkat lunak 8051 ide. Confirmed, works flawless while programming an atmega8. Attached is the program that my former colleague has written. But this programmer supports only avr chips and now the atmega8 microcontroller program is changed to support the at89s series micros. Do i need to use this output from my dc motor speed control board. May 31, 2007 my former colleague has written an asm program using at89s52 and i would like to recompile the program to hex file again. Automatic room light controller with visitor counter at89s52. In order to program the programmer you will again need another programmer and additionally you bridge the two pads marked up. Firefox developer edition 64 bit download kostenlos chip.
This isp programmer can be used either for insystem programming or as a standalone spi programmer for atmel isp programmable devices. Uploading hex file using at89s52 isp programmer tutorials. If you need something like this you need to assemble a very simple circuit programmer unit. Duplicate input but try the hex file on to the target chip. Usbasp usb isp programmer avr atmel atmega8 download pin idc cable 3. Seminar nasional teknik elektro snte 2014 pdf free. Download the usbasp drivers from this link and follow the below steps. The at89s52 is a lowpower, highperformance cmos 8bit microcontroller with 8k bytes of insystem programmable flash memory. Dean as a private project of an insystem programmer for the atmel avr microcontroller series, as part of the opensource and free software tools collection available for these controllers. The screenshots of isp programmer running in windows 7 64bit.
Download mozilla firefox for windows free web browser. Seperti tidak ada habisnya serangan dari malware yang berasal dari dalam maupun luar negeri. The first thing that need some explanation is the fact that there are only 2 wheels, well, while not being the best thing to do, a caster wheel can sometimes be replaced with a skid, when the robot weight and size are not important, and when the robot is designed for indoor environment, where the robot can move on relatively smooth surfaces, where friction wont be a serious problem. Serial com port programmer for at89s52, at89s51, and avr. Usbasp is a usb incircuit programmer for atmel avr controllers. Now the big trouble i am going through is how to load the program to micrtocontroller. The microsoft download manager solves these potential problems. I have 8051 microcontroller development board with at89s52 microcontroller. Here is step by step procedure on burning hex file into at89s52 using progisp software. Untuk file hex dan source kode jam digital bisa baca dan download di posting selanjutnya. Apr 19, 2014 posts about at89s52 spi programmer written by tiktakx. Uploading hex file using at89s52 isp programmer in this tutorial, we will see how to use xploreflash for flashing the hex files to at89s52. The programming interface is compatible to stk200 isp programmer hardware so the users of stk200 can also use the software which can program both the 8051 and avr series devices. You can use them to examine, edit, and debug html, css, and.
It includes development hardware with onboard interfaces and an insystem programmer, which can be used to follow the text and video tutorials listed below for learning the technology. Firefox 74 is available for download with more security. With this board you can develop on board isp programmer. First, we will see how to install the xploreflash software along with usbasp drivers and then continue with flashing the controller.
This programmer will work with a wide variety of atmel avr and at89sxxxx microcontroller. Programming atmel at89 series via arduino hackster. Usbasp usbisp 10 pin downloader cable usb tool avr. I have used a pololu programmer and a cheap usbasp programmer from ebay. At89s5224pu microchip technology integrated circuits ics.
Can an at89s52 be programmed using an arduino as isp. You can program the following 89 series chips by using this programmer at89s51, at89s52, at89s53, at89s8252, at89s8253, at89s2051, at89s4051 and avr chips sponsored links programmer circuit basic 8051 isp circuit. A host and a usb cable and can give you the best service. Jam digital seven 7 segment 4 digit ic at89c2051, download file hex dan source codenya kode sumber posting ini ditulis di batam untuk tajirtronik, menggunakan software, linux mint, firefox, kicad, eeschema dll. Apr 03, 2012 in the world of microcontrollers the first thing we need is a device programmer. Starting with firefox 48, mozilla is shipping its first production rust code, with more to come. Programmers calculator get this extension for firefox enus. The first thing usually done while learning any microcontroller or embedded system is blinking an led. Ive tried various programmer softwares such as progisp, 8051 loader and isp prog v1. Free willar programmer software download download willar. I have read our friend jecksons attempts to try to make an usbasp program a at89s52 via avrdude. It simply consists of an atmega88 or an atmega8 and a couple of passive components. Avr usb programmer is an incircuit programmer for atmel avr controllers. If you prefer using avrdude with an inverter on the reset line, here is an nf entry.
This guide introduces the mozilla project and provides an overview for developers. Firefox developer edition is the blazing fast browser that offers cutting edge developer tools and latest features like css grid support and framework debugging. Since the at89s52 controller is isp programmable is it possible to use an arduino uno as a programmer to upload the hex file to the 8952. Bikin sendiri aplikasi portabelweb berisi tentang tutorial blog seo komputer dan antivirus terbaru 2012. It also allows you to suspend active downloads and resume downloads that have failed. Now you know what tools are required for mcu based development. Arduino based avr high voltage programmer diy robots. Isp programming kit for at89s52 and avr series microcontroller. Powerpoint presentation on computer engineering biotechnology mba electronics and communication engineering entertainment electrical engineering it. If youre obtaining problems with your computer system, youll restoration media, which can be commonly on the dvd disc or usb adhere.
Automatic room light controller with visitor counter at89s52 this project automatic room light controller with visitor counter using microcontroller is a reliable circuit that takes over the task of controlling the room lights as well us counting number of persons visitors in the room very accurately. Sekedar catatan supaya mudah ditemukan kembali, siapa tahu juga berguna buat orang lain. If you want to make your own cprograms you also ned a compiler, programmers. Documentation can be downloaded from the download area, or read online here.
Firefox is created by a global nonprofit dedicated to putting individuals in control online. Browsing dan email lebih cepat dengan mozilla firefox dan thunderbird buat sendiri desain kaos distro dengan coreldraw urban art expression. It is a software to program isp based 8051 controllers89sxx on linux. Antara lain conficker yang mengawali serangan pada tahun 2008, dan berbagai varian worm vbshortcut yang memulai aksinya di pertengahan 2010, serta berbagai malware lainnya, berhasil memberikan teror di sampai akhir tahun 2010 karena tingkat penyebarannya. At89s5224pu 8051 89s microcontroller ic 8bit 24mhz 8kb 8k x 8 flash 40pdip from microchip technology. Usb 8051 programmer for atmel 89xxx series usb 8051. So any isp programmer must be capable of sending the. This project will show you how to burn hex file for atmel microcontroller using arduino uno.
The device is manufactured using atmels highdensity nonvolatile memory technology and is compatible with the industrystandard 80c51 instruction set and pinout. Thesage is a free software application that, through a multitool interface, integrates a complete dictionary and a multifaceted thesaurus of the english language together into a unique language reference system. Visit the main embedded systems academy site for pc development tools, source code, technical information and more related to can, canopen and embedded systems. However, the circuit board inside the newtype programmer is exactly the same as shown above and readily accepts the firmware version which you can download from the link above. Converts numbers between different number bases hex, dec, oct, bin, exp.
Mikrokontroler at89s52 adalah versi terbaru yang merupakan mikrokomputer cmos 8 bit dengan 8 kbyte flash programable dan erasable read only memory perom. Port 3 port 3 is an 8bit bidirectional io port with internal pullups. Hacking an avr programmer ii especially if you have an atmega88based programmer. Using xploreflash for usbasp based programmer tutorials. On march 21, 2006, mozilla released the first alpha version of firefox 2. To cover these parts you must have some basic knowledge and tools of electroniccircuit fabrication. This project was lost, luckily while digging i found a backup file.
I am new to microcontrollers, especially the mcs51 series. Do anyone else know how to convert asm program using at89s52 to hex file. How to program avr microcontroller atmega16 using usbasp programmer and atmel studio 7. If you just want to upload a precompiled hexfile to your controller, you need a programmer. And use the chinese gui software that will program your at89s52 with activehigh reset chinese gui download the progisp 1. Membuat jam digital sederhana 4 digit 7 segmen dengan satu. I have connected this development board with my laptop using usb to serial converter written c program in keil uvision 4 and created a hex file. Shipping rust in firefox mozilla hacks the web developer blog. That the rst of the at89s52 must be 5v during programming.
I am now making this project available for public use. All the settings of the isp programmer are held in system registry, you can also save them into the text file. The pcam practical course for atmel microcontrollers is designed for beginners. Panduan lengkap menjadi programmer membuat aplikasi penjualan menggunakan vb. Setelah menjalankan video hingga selesai, sekarang yang perlu anda ketahui adalah lokasi cachenya. This makes it possible to use computer monitor as user friendly display instead of lcd at the same time use of computer keyboard instead of. Bismillah, alhamdulillah melanjutkan tulisan yang telah lewat, membuat jam digital sederhana dengan satu ic at89c2051 dengan display seven segment 4 digit, kali ini penulis akan sharing membagi file hex dan kode sumbernya source code. Microsoft download manager is free and available for download now. The programmer works on usb port and can be used with laptops. Easiest method for adding at89s series in avr dudess application. At89s52 programmer price comparison, price trends for at89s52 programmer as your free shipping 51 avr usbasp usbisp programmer at89s52 win7 isp. Newest isp questions page 2 electrical engineering. Isp programming kit for at89s52 and avr series microcontroller january 11, 2012 73 comments now you can burn microcontrollers in your home with less cost of making at89s51 series microcontroller burning ic kit. Supposedly isp programming of the at89s52 is very similar to isp programming of an avr, except that the polarity of the reset signal, so you can probably get away with using a modified version of arduinoisp.
Atmel 89 series 8051 usb programmer is a full featured low cost programmer for most common 8051 microcontrollers. Instalasi manual oracle java pada gnulinux ubuntu pikir. Atmel at89s52 programmer help finding suitable software for flashing over lpt. In this tutorial we will see how to use avrdude for burning hex files into avr microcontroller using usbasp.
Ini adalah dokumentasi proses instalasi oracle java dulu sun java secara manual di sistem operasi gnulinux ubuntu. To add to the list of linuxsoftware for electronics listed in another post, i came across this software named layouteditor a opensource icmems layout editing tool which can also work on windows. Sep 05, 2016 you can program an at89s52 using an arduino uno just by making uno work as usb sap. Sep 28, 2010 serial com port programmer for at89s52, at89s51, and avr posted on september 28, 2010 by oisanjaya after about 2 months looking, i cant find any isp circuit for at89s5152 based on serial com port. On ebay i recently purchased a set of cute small usb avr programmers which i intend to use in the course 1te663. Atmel at89s52 programmer help finding suitable software for. Onchip flash allows the program memory to be reprogrammed insystem or by a conventional nonvolatile memory programmer. This is the home page of the mozilla developer website which provides information about events, resources, projects, programs, and people associated with. Can i download photos off a functioning not broken phone after i stop using my current carrier. Avrdude is available for windows and linux installations. At89sxx isp flash programmer serial port 8051 programmer. Free willar software download sp200s download willar. For usb connectivity silicon labs cp2102 ic used for which drivers to be installed.
It can be downloaded from the avrdudes download portal given below. How to construct a programmer for atmel at89s52 microcontroller. But i suggest you buy a simple programmer from the market for the intended purpose, as above process will not be that easy if you are new and dont know what is ha. Get firefox for windows, macos, linux, android and ios today.
1521 644 439 1097 560 445 1394 392 396 937 1054 672 694 60 305 114 120 779 1148 1220 1173 1051 905 1493 88 620 868 218 882 477 1138 357 592 1222 1332